Early family intervention is vital for care system to be effective | Letter

Sylvia Rose, who worked in child protection, says social care itself is not to blame for people entering the youth justice systemTo say that children in care are more likely to enter the youth justice system is true, but the implication that the care system is to blame is not (Childhood in care raises risk of entering English youth justice system eightfold, 21 September). I worked in child protection for many years and saw firsthand how children cannot be legally removed from an unsafe parenting
